Bridge Snapshot: CA2735 FAIRCREST

The CA2735 FAIRCREST bridge in Stark, Ohio carries CA2735 FAIRCREST over NIMISHILLEN CREEK. It was built in 1983, making it 43 years old today. It was last reconstructed in 2021, extending its service life. The structure is built primarily of prestressed concrete continuous and spans 3 sections, stretching 44.5 meters (146 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 3,051 vehicles, placing it in the moderately-trafficked tier of Ohio bridges. It is owned and maintained by County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 9/9, superstructure at 9/9, substructure at 8/9. The weakest component sits in good condition. No reported major component scores in the Poor range under the current federal condition thresholds. Its NBI inventory load rating is 50.9 metric tons.

Condition Analysis

  • The deck (driving surface) is in good condition (9/9), showing no significant deterioration.
  • The superstructure (beams and supports above the deck) is in good condition (9/9), showing no significant deterioration.
  • At 8/9, the substructure (piers and abutments) is in good shape and shows no significant wear.
